About Hematologists
Definition of Hematology and Hematologists
Hematology is a branch of medicine that deals with the study of blood, blood-forming organs, and blood diseases. Hematologists are medical professionals specialized in the diagnosis, treatment, and management of blood disorders or diseases. They possess extensive knowledge of the blood's components, including cell types, proteins, and other substances that affect blood health.Importance of Hematology in Healthcare & Medicine
Hematology plays a crucial role in healthcare by diagnosing and treating conditions related to blood and its components. Hematologists work closely with other medical specialists, including oncologists, surgeons, and radiologists, to ensure patients receive comprehensive care. They help patients manage blood disorders such as anemia, hemophilia, and leukemia, among others.Diseases and Conditions Treated by Hematologists
Hematologists diagnose and treat a range of disorders and conditions that affect the blood, bone marrow, and lymphatic system. These include clotting disorders, blood cancers, anemia, hemophilia, sickle cell disease, and myeloproliferative disorders, among others.Diagnostic Tests and Procedures Used by Hematologists
Hematologists use various diagnostic tools and procedures to diagnose blood-related disorders. These include blood tests, bone marrow biopsy, flow cytometry, genetic testing, and immunohistochemistry, among others.Hematologists' Role in Cancer Treatment
Hematologists play a significant role in treating blood cancers such as leukemia, lymphoma, and myeloma. They work with oncologists to administer chemotherapy and other medications and monitor patients for side effects. Hematologists also perform bone marrow transplants, which are often used to treat blood cancers that do not respond to traditional therapies.Importance of Hematologists in Blood Transfusion and Donation
Hematologists also play a key role in blood transfusion and donation services. They ensure patients receive the right type of blood transfusions and monitor patients for adverse reactions. Hematologists also screen blood donors to ensure the safety of the blood supply and prevent the spread of infections.Hematologists' Education and Training Requirements
Hematologists are medical doctors who have completed a medical degree program and specialized in hematology during their residency. They receive extensive training in diagnosing and treating blood disorders and typically have completed a fellowship in hematology or oncology.
